Dealing with an accident claim lawyer normally follows a structured roadmap. Knowing what to anticipate can reduce much of the stress and anxiety associated with legal procedures.
1. The Initial Consultation
The majority of accident claim legal representatives use a free preliminary consultation. During this conference, the lawyer reviews the details of the accident, examines the injuries, and figures out if the case is practical.

3. Need Letter and Negotiation
After putting together the evidence and making sure the client has reached Maximum Medical Improvement (MMI), the lawyer sends a formal demand letter to the liable party's insurance coverage company. This letter outlines the truths of the case, details the injuries, and demands a specific financial quantity. Negotiations start right away following this step.
4. Lawsuits (If Necessary)
While the large bulk of accident cases settle out of court, some do not. If the insurance provider declines to offer a fair settlement, the lawyer will submit a lawsuit and take the case to trial.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)How much does an accident claim lawyer expense?
A lot of accident claim attorneys operate on a contingency cost basis, normally taking a percentage (usually 33% to 40%) of the final settlement or court award. If they do not win your case, you owe them absolutely nothing for their legal services.
How long do I need to submit a claim?
Every jurisdiction has a statute of limitations that sets a stringent time limit for submitting an accident lawsuit. This usually ranges from one to three years from the date of the accident. Waiting too long can completely bar you from looking for payment.

What if I was partly at fault for the accident?
Depending on your state's laws (comparative or contributory carelessness), you may still have the ability to recuperate compensation even if you share some blame. An accident claim lawyer can assist lessen your assigned portion of fault to optimize your payout.
